Pork Chops Braised In White Wine

These simple pork chops from Harlowe are cooked with a little white wine and anise seed, along with chopped garlic. Serve these pork chops with potatoes or rice and green beans for a delicious family meal.

Ingredients:

  • 4 Pork Chops With 1/4 inch fat on outside 1 inch thick
  • 1 tsp Chopped garlic
  • Dash salt & pepper
  • 1/8 tsp anise seed
  • 1/2-1 cup white wine
  • 1 tsp olive oil

Instructions:



Salt & pepper pork chops. Pour 1 tsp of olive oil in coverable fry pan; sear pork chops on both sides. Remove chops; drain fat. Pour white wine in pan; add all other ingrediants and stir. Add pork chops; cover and cook on simmer then check after 20 minutes for doneness. Add more wine if needed. Chops are done just after pinkness disappears from pork - do not overcook.
